To tackle this puzzle, we recommend children find a word from the list and then scan the entire grid for its first letter. Once they spot it, they can check if the subsequent letters follow across, down, or diagonally. Remember to try reading backwards too, as a few words like "ICE" and "SWIM" are written in reverse. Using a ruler or a finger to keep their place on the word list can help prevent losing their spot as they search through the letters.
For parents and teachers, print a few copies and laminate them! Kids can then use dry-erase markers to circle the words, allowing them to complete the puzzle multiple times without needing new sheets. This also makes a fantastic station activity for classrooms or a quiet, independent task during travel, reinforcing spelling and vocabulary in a fun, engaging way.

My child found a word that isn't on the list. Is that okay?
That's a bonus find! Random letters sometimes form short words by chance. Circle it in a different color and celebrate the sharp eyes — the word list is the goal, but incidental words are extra reading practice.
Is this word search too hard for a new reader?
New readers can absolutely play — hunting for letter patterns works even before fluent reading. Help them find the first letter of a word, then let them check the next letters themselves. It's pattern-matching first, reading practice second.
